About This Venue
The Egyptian Theatre is one of Boise's most visually stunning venues. Built in 1927 during the Egyptian Revival craze sparked by the discovery of King Tut's tomb, the theater features ornate pharaoh columns, hieroglyphic wall paintings, and a star-lit ceiling that transports guests to another era. The full restoration preserved these details while adding modern technical capabilities.
The theater can be rented for private events ranging from corporate presentations to birthday celebrations. The stage, professional sound system, and theatrical lighting create opportunities for presentations, performances, or simply dramatic ambiance that no ballroom can match. The Main Street location is in the heart of Boise's downtown corridor.
